Phillips Oppenheim's Novels * * * MYSTERIOUS MR. SABIN Illustrated by J. AMBROSE WALTON. 12mo. Cloth. $1.50 Emphatically a good story--strong, bold, original, and admirably told.--_Literature_, London. Intensely readable for the dramatic force with which the story is told, the absolute originality of the underlying creative thought, and the strength of all the men and women who fill the pages.--_Pittsburgh Times._ THE YELLOW CRAYON _Containing the Further Adventures of "Mysterious Mr. Sabin"_ Illustrated by OSCAR WILSON. 12mo. Cloth. $1.50 The efforts of Mr. Sabin, one of Mr. Oppenheim's most fascinating characters, to free his wife from an entanglement with the Order of the Yellow Crayon, give the author one of his most complicated and absorbing plots. A number of the characters of "Mysterious Mr. Sabin" figure in this delightful work. THE TRAITORS Illustrated by OSCAR WILSON and F. H. TOWNSEND 12mo. Cloth. $1.50 A brilliant and engrossing story of love and adventure and Russian political intrigue. A revolution, the recall of an exiled king, the defence of his dominion against Turkish aggression, furnish a series of exciting pictures and dramatic situations. * * * LITTLE, BROWN, & COMPANY, _Publishers_, BOSTON E. Phillips Oppenheim's Novels * * * THE BETRAYAL Illustrated by JOHN CAMERON. 12mo. Cloth. $1.50 In none of Mr. Oppenheim's fascinating and absorbing books has he better illustrated his remarkable faculty for holding the reader's interest to the end than in "The Betrayal." The efforts of the French Secret Service to obtain important papers relating to the Coast Defence of England are the _motif_ of its remarkable plot. A MILLIONAIRE OF YESTERDAY Illustrated by J. W. G.
